Pankhurst is a lovely Victorian end terrace property close to the centre of the Wolds market town of Louth, which benefits from a good range of shops, restaurants and pubs all within a short walk. The property is located on a residential street so expect related sounds of people going about their normal day to day lives in this close knit community. Easy access to the main road networks means its less than a 30-minute drive to the sandy beaches of the east coast or even the breeding grounds for the seals at Donna Nook.
The traditional seaside resorts of Skegness and Mablethorpe are both about a 30 minute drive. Inland, explore the villages of the Lincolnshire Wolds (Area of Outstanding natural beauty), visit the cathedral city of Lincoln or have a day out at the nearby racing circuit of Cadwell Park, often referred to as the mini Nurbergring. Cyclists will love the challenging hills of the Wolds or the flatter routes towards the east. There is also very good walking to be found in the local area. Beach 15 miles.
